Author Information

M. A. Kuzniar is the bestselling author of Midnight in Everwood and Upon a Frosted Star. Before she became a full-time writer, she spent six years living in Spain, teaching English and travelling the world. She lives in a cosy loft apartment in Nottingham, with her husband, where she reads and writes as much as she can, and spends her days dreaming of magic.
